GRA Summer 2024 Position

Project: Sertainty UXP Technology Implementation in the Context of IoT and LoRaWAN Gateway Constructs
Sponsor: Sertainty & TXST-CIEDAR
Dates: June 3rd – August 31st, 2024
Pay: $1,550/mo.
Hours: 20hrs/week

Position Description
The GRA position primarily focuses on the design and actions for the digital twin using Unity for a Smart Utility Metter and the encryption process using Sertainty’s UXP. Development, testing, and documentation of the summer work are expected with the position.

Requirements & Skills
— Unity experience (C#)
— Encryption project experience
— Python and/or C-language programming
— Any experience with digital twins
— Must be a graduate student at Texas State University
